The Senior Data Engineer will design and build reliable data solutions that translate complex product and business logic into scalable, well-tested data models and pipelines. This role requires deep expertise in SQL, query acceleration, and applying GenAI to both engineering workflows and data/analytics interfaces. They will partner across engineering, analytics, and business teams, contribute to shared codebases, improve data quality and observability, and help evolve the data architecture.
\n
Responsibilities
• Design, build, and maintain scalable data pipelines, warehouse models, and analytics solutions, balancing data quality, business value, and speed.
• Build and maintain natural language interfaces to data and analytics, applying GenAI/LLM techniques to make data more accessible across the business.
• Use GenAI coding tools and practices in daily development to improve code quality, testing, and delivery speed.
• Continuously evaluate new technologies that could improve and scale the team's data platform and technology stack.
• Establish and follow standards for SQL development, data modeling, testing, documentation, code reviews, and production support.
• Support production data pipelines through on-call rotation and incident response, partnering with engineering, analytics, and business teams.
• Document and maintain expertise in the technology stack and product domain, translating business needs into technical solutions with product management.
Minimum Qualifications
• Bachelor's degree in Computer Science or related field, or equivalent professional experience
• 8+ years building reliable, high-performance, large-scale distributed systems, with an emphasis on streaming and data pipelines
• Experience working with and maintaining multi-tenant SaaS experiences
• Experience building natural language interfaces over data warehouses, including applying GenAI/LLM techniques to data and analytics
• Enterprise-level experience with at least one large-scale analytical data warehouse or query engine: StarRocks, Amazon Redshift, Snowflake, Databricks, or Trino
• Expertise writing, optimizing, and analyzing SQL
• Hands-on experience building and operating distributed data platforms on AWS or GCP
• Hands-on experience with streaming platforms such as Kafka and Spark
• Experience scaling data modeling and warehousing
• Proficiency in python.
Preferred Qualifications
• Experience with Cube or other semantic layers
• Experience with scheduling tools such as Airflow
• Familiarity with the BI tool Metabase
• Proficiency in Ruby on Rails, React, or other adjacent languages.
